Output eec3004ac39c94788f270f95b324b4abc1d1739a5f17e2489ed5e777f0e4934d:1

value
73299053
script pubkey
OP_0 OP_PUSHBYTES_20 f1a5a2fd99c5c181a3c031aab976c1d6e1f5a685
address
bc1q7xj69lvechqcrg7qxx4tjakp6msltf594y5d6u
transaction
eec3004ac39c94788f270f95b324b4abc1d1739a5f17e2489ed5e777f0e4934d